I've used Nova Prime for years. I'd like to give the stock launcher a chance, but the biggest thing for me that the stock launchers haven't offered so far is the "Unread Counts" for many apps. Seems like it does for stock text messaging app and one email app. (Can't remember if it was the exchange email, or G-Mail, but I do know it wasn't both) I love that feature that Nova allows with the Tesla Unread plugin.

Only thing Nova doesn't do (that I know of) that I want is 3D wallpaper support.
 
What I love about Nova is that I can shrink the icons to 90% and put more rows and columns on the homescreen. Infinite scroll is awesome, and having three pages of apps in the tray? I don't think I could do without that! My most common apps are in default, swipe left to my utilities or right to my financials. Love it!
